Population and Habitat Studies

Arctic wolves (Canis lupus arctos) inhabit some of the most remote and inhospitable regions of the planet, primarily in the High Arctic regions of North America and Greenland. Population studies indicate that while their numbers are relatively stable compared to other wolf subspecies, they are highly vulnerable to environmental changes

A 2019 study by Mech et al. highlighted that Arctic wolf populations are subject to natural fluctuations due to their prey availability, which mainly consists of muskoxen and Arctic hares. These fluctuations are further influenced by harsh climatic conditions, which can impact food sources and survival rates

Habitat studies have shown that Arctic wolves require large territories to roam and hunt. They are known to travel up to 620 miles (1,000 kilometers) in search of food, especially when prey is scarce

This extensive range underscores the importance of protecting vast tracts of land to ensure the survival of this species. Fragmentation of their habitat due to human activities, although limited in the High Arctic, poses a potential threat if industrial activities such as mining and oil extraction increase in these regions

Behavioral Research

Behavioral studies of Arctic wolves have revealed fascinating aspects of their social structure and hunting strategies

Arctic wolves live in packs that typically consist of a breeding pair and their offspring. The pack structure is crucial for their survival, as cooperative hunting allows them to take down larger prey such as muskoxen

A study conducted by L. David Mech in 2020 observed that Arctic wolf packs exhibit a high degree of cooperation and communication during hunts, which enhances their efficiency and success rate

Additionally, Arctic wolves are highly adaptable and can alter their behavior based on environmental conditions. For instance, during the polar winter when prey is scarce, they may scavenge more frequently or rely on cached food

Understanding these behavioral adaptations is essential for conservation efforts, as it highlights the species’ resilience and the importance of maintaining their natural habitats to support these behaviors

Conservation Status and Threats

The International Union for Conservation of Nature (IUCN) currently classifies the Arctic wolf as a subspecies of least concern, but this status does not imply they are free from threats. Climate change poses the most significant long-term threat to Arctic wolves

Warming temperatures lead to the loss of sea ice and permafrost, which in turn affects the availability of their prey and can disrupt their traditional hunting grounds

Moreover, increased human activities in the Arctic, such as tourism and resource extraction, can lead to habitat disturbance and potential conflicts with humans. A 2021 report by the World Wildlife Fund (WWF) emphasized that while direct human-wolf interactions are rare due to the remote location of Arctic wolves, the cumulative impact of climate change and industrial activities could have severe consequences for their populations

Conservation strategies must therefore focus on mitigating climate change impacts and protecting critical habitats. Establishing large protected areas and implementing stringent regulations on industrial activities in the Arctic are essential steps to ensure the long-term survival of Arctic wolves
